Abu Dhabi Explosions Prompt Shelter Orders, No Official Casualty Reports Amid Unconfirmed Missile Debris Claims

Explosions are reportedly occurring in Abu Dhabi, United Arab Emirates. The Life news outlet, citing the SHOT Telegram channel, confirms no official information has been released about casualties or damage. Witnesses near the Sheikh Zayed Grand Mosque describe hearing loud noises. Traces of air defense systems are visible in the sky, according to the same source.

Local residents and tourists received emergency alerts on their phones, instructing them to seek shelter. The reports highlight the suddenness of the event, with no prior warnings issued. The SHOT Telegram channel claims to have exclusive access to witness accounts and unverified footage of the incident.

On March 1, the Mash Telegram channel reported debris from an Iranian missile striking the artificial island of Palm Jumeirah in Dubai. Russian tourists on the island described hearing loud sounds and seeing a smoke column stretching several kilometers. A video later surfaced showing a building section engulfed in flames.

Authorities confirmed two injuries from falling drone debris, though details about the victims remain unclear. The incident raised concerns about the safety of tourist areas amid ongoing regional tensions.

A flight from Vnukovo Airport in Moscow to Dubai diverted back to Moscow due to attacks on Iran. The pilot cited security risks linked to the broader conflict, though no direct threats were reported near the aircraft.
